Influence of tibial bowing on prothesis placement, surgical technique and outcome in total knee replacement in laterally bowed knees as compared to isolated deformity in the joint.

Influence of metaphyseal tibia vara on component placement, gap balancing and outcome in total knee replacement in varus knees as compared to isolated intra articular deformity

Design outcomes

Primary

MeasureTime frame
To document the changes in surgical techniques required during surgery and the radiological and functional outcome in knees with MTV as compared to isolated intra articular varus.Timepoint: At one month follow up

Secondary

MeasureTime frame
we assessed all the patients for functional outcome with modified knee society score (MKSS), range of movements (ROM) and functional score (FS).Timepoint: 6 months
